Yes Chewabacca signs. if you want to minimize wait times be there as soon as the park opens and go straight to get in his line. For the last couple of years he's been coming out at 8am

On another note, I finally got some images loaded of the quilt my mother made for my son. We got all the signatures from our last SWW trip in may. I created the picture collage from our photopass pictures and had it printed out on fabric for the center panel, my mother did the rest and gave it to him for christmas. I am extremely pleased with how it turned out. What do you all think?\
